Wolcott [New Haven County] was incorporated from Southington and Waterbury in May 1796 and named from Govenor Oliver Wolcott.
Total area, 21.1 sq. miles, Land area, 20.4 sq. miles. Population, est., 15,703. Voting districts, 3. Principal industries, agriculture and manufacture of tools, novelties, etc.
